The wetsuit rule might be for safety reason.
If you crash and cannot relaunch or if the wind dies for any reasons, it might takes time for the rescue boats to come and get you. Your body temperature drops quickly when you stay still in the water. Having a wetsuit keeps your temperature high enough to wait for the rescue boat.
I remember doing a race in France where the wind dropped 2 km off shore. 150 racers waiting in the water with their kites. It took more than 1 hour for the 5 rescue boats to pickup everyone.
In this circumstance, go as quick as you can to the kite by pulling one front line only, then when you hold your kite safely, pack your lines as good as you can and wait on your kite for the safety boat to rescue you.
It should not happen, but always good to be prepared.
